Activision Sets a New Low with Outrageous MW3 Elite Subscription Model

09/02/2011 Written by Jonathan Leack

When you’re the big dog, you can get away with just about anything, and Activision is here to give us all yet another shining example. A subscription service for their premier first-person shooter franchise, Call of Duty, was rumored for the past couple of years, but many dismissed it as a completely implausible joke. However, nightmare has become reality with the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 3 Elite subscription service announced earlier in the year, and a very pricy one at that.

For the price of $49.99/year, MW3 Elite subscribers will receive the following:

  • Monthly map DLC.
  • Clan leveling features.
  • Eligibility to compete in competitions for prizes.
  • Several more slots for recorded replays.
  • Access to many exclusive videos.

The Modern Warfare 3 Hardened Edition will include a single year of Elite access, and since it costs $99.99, it’s the most cost effective way to get the first year’s subscription. Chances are that those who don’t sign up will have to pay an arm and a leg for maps, so that $49.99/year tag will begin to look small after a year of map packs are purchased.
